This site is dedicated to the memory of Leevurn Anthony Tifferson Lyons. He was murdered on February 22, 2009 without cause when he visited his home country, Trinidad and Tobago. His life was tragically cut short by a senseless act of violence. The purpose of this site is to spread the word about this unjust lost, and to keep friends and family updated on the status of the investigation and trial. Please return for updates.
The hearings re-convened on June 01. The State continued its presentation of evidence, from Police witnesses. One of the arresting officers, testified that the accused were apprehended at the corner of Park and Edward Streets. They were read their rights, after which, the officers proceeded to collect forensic evidence, including clothing, saubs, and bagging of the accused hands. He said that they were very co-orporative when asked for their clothing, and to bag their hands. Lashawn commented that "my hand must have powder if I held the gun!" The officer said that he cautioned her that anything she said would have to be written down as a statement.
